Minutes — Management Meeting (Finance Distribution)

Attendees: R. Calloway, M. Ibsen, T. Fahr.

Subject: franchise agreement with Bramley Grove Foods.

Royalty rate agreed at committee level; final legal pass pending. Setup costs to be capitalised per Ibsen's recommendation. Payment terms: quarterly, in arrears. Fahr to model cash impact by month-end. No other business. Confidential commercial terms follow immediately below.

management briefing: Only 33 of the 205 pilot accounts renewed Kasath, so a churn review is set for October 17. Weniusek Logistics is in early talks to buy Holethax Freight for about $345.6 million.

Q2 Planning — Orvano Reseller Programme

Sales leads: partner count target is 30 by quarter-end, up from 22. Tier thresholds unchanged. New deal-registration rules take effect week three; no exceptions. Marq Dellen owns partner enablement; route training requests to him. Co-marketing funds capped per partner this quarter. Underperforming accounts in the Talwick region go to review. Context on the broader direction follows below.

confidential, bagep-fajef: Gross margin on Druwyn came in at 5 percent against a plan of 15 percent. Only 5 of the 80 pilot accounts renewed Druwyn, so a churn review is set for April 1.

## Build Provenance: Checkout Load Tests

Hi reviewer — quick context on how we load-test the Cartfall checkout flow. Every test run uses a hermetic build from the Forgeline pipeline, not whatever's on someone's laptop, so the numbers you see in the Saltmere dashboards are reproducible. Traffic shapes mimic our busiest invented holiday, "Gale Day," at 3x peak. Each load run is stamped with the provenance of the build under test, recorded below.

session token of kagup-hahaf = htk3_2b8

To: Executive Team
Cc: Branch Managers
Subject: Warranty cost overrun — Pellan C40 range

Warranty claims on the Pellan C40 compressor line are running 38% over budget for the half-year, driven mainly by seal failures in units shipped from the Norholt facility. Branch managers should log all claims through the standard process and avoid goodwill settlements above policy limits. A supplier remediation plan is underway; revised reserves appear in next month's pack. Our near-term plan is summarised below.

management briefing: Zorokix Freight plans to raise the Zorok list price by 23 percent in November.